Our Mission
We give young African-American and Hispanic fathers – ages 17 to 24 – the skills and support they need to be better fathers for their children and better men in their communities.
Our Program
Our 12-week program was developed through research and is supplemented with frequent guest speakers. The program educates fathers about their roles, rights and the responsibilities of fatherhood, as well as, their importance in the lives of their children. The unique program includes a strong component addressing, Felony Street Law, to help young men avoid incarceration ensuring they stay present in their children’s lives.
Grant Coordinator Job Responsibilities:
- Prepares proposals by determining concept, gathering and formatting information, writing drafts, and obtaining approvals.
- Determines proposal concept by identifying and clarifying opportunities and needs, studying requests for proposal (RFPs), and attending strategy meetings.
- Meets proposal deadline by establishing priorities and target dates for information gathering, writing, review, approval, and transmittal.
- Enters and monitors tracking data.
- Coordinates requirements with contributors and contributes proposal status information to review meetings.
- Gathers proposal information by identifying sources of information, coordinating submissions and collections, and identifying and communicating risks associated with proposals.
- Develops proposal by assembling information including project nature, objectives/outcomes/deliverables, implementation, methods, timetable, staffing, budget, standards of performance, and evaluation.
- Writes, revises, and edits drafts including executive summaries, conclusions, and organization credentials.
- Prepares presentation by evaluating text, graphics, and binding and coordinating printing.
- Maintains quality results by using templates; following proposal-writing standards including readability, consistency, and tone; maintaining proposal support databases.
- Obtains approvals by reviewing proposal with key providers and project managers.
- Improves proposal-writing results by evaluating and re-designing processes, approach, coordination, and boilerplate.
- Updates job knowledge by participating in educational opportunities; maintaining personal networks.
- Accomplishes organization goals by accepting ownership for accomplishing new and different requests, and exploring opportunities to add value to job accomplishments.
